About This Dog for Adoption

Gem's ideal home

Gem is looking for a home that has time dedicated to her as she has limited training and would benefit from more including house training. She would like an active family who will take her out on rural, quieter walking areas as she can get anxious in busy areas, but she is very inquisitive and loves to explore.
Gem enjoys meeting other dogs at her own pace and will benefit from positive, gentle introductions to friendly dogs with nice walks and play dates to keep up her doggy social skills. Although not essential, Gem can live with a very calm dog that would be happy to just co-exist with her. She cannot live with cats or small furries.
Due to her nervous nature, a home with older children aged 14 years and over who understand that she may need space at times would be ideal for her and she would need minimal visitors when she first goes home with gradual introductions to new people at a pace she is comfortable with. Gem does not mind being left for a short period of time, once she is settled into her new home this can be built up gradually once she is familiar with her new home and routine. Gem will need to meet her adopters multiple times to build a strong bond prior to going home so please bear this in mind when applying. Could you be Gem's perfect match?

Gem is a small wiggly, waggy 3 year old German Shepherd Husky Cross, she has a silly side and loves to play and chase. She loves a tasty treat and has the potential to learn so much and be a real clever clogs with lots of positive, reward based training to build her confidence. She needs a little time to get to know new people as she is a little bit worried at first, but with a calm environment, time to sniff and with gentle encouragement she soon comes around and once she does she is sweet and affectionate. She loves playing with and chasing toys, bouncing around them like a puppy and bopping them. With time, patience and understanding, she will make such a lovely companion to a very lucky home.
